Title: Takayuki Kodama: Innovator in Psychosomatic Technology
Introduction
Takayuki Kodama is a notable inventor based in Otsu, Japan. He has made significant contributions to the field of psychosomatic technology, holding 2 patents that focus on enhancing the well-being of individuals through innovative devices and methods.
Latest Patents
Kodama's latest patents include a psychosomatic state adjustment support device, a psychosomatic state adjustment support method, and a psychosomatic state adjustment support program. The psychosomatic state adjustment support device features a storage section that retains a target psychosomatic state for each destination of a moving body. It also includes a specification section that identifies the current psychosomatic state of the occupant, an acquisition section that determines the destination of the moving body, a deciding section that establishes a vibration pattern based on the target psychosomatic state, and a control section that applies vibration stimulation to the occupant. Additionally, his movement inducing device comprises multiple air bags designed to contact the user and induce movement in the intended skeletal muscles. This device is equipped with a drive mechanism that adjusts the air supply to the air bags and a control unit that manages the driving of the mechanism to facilitate various muscle activities.
